Collecting Evidence

A truck accident needs to be investigated and documented just like any other crash. This includes gathering evidence at scene of an accident, obtaining witness information and taking photographs of the incident. The more evidence you have to support your claim, the greater your chances of receiving compensation are increased.

A top lawyer will collaborate with experts in the field of safety and trucking to collect all this information. They will send spoliation letters to trucking companies to preserve any documentation that proves violations of the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Regulations which led to your accident. When authorities are investigating the trucking industry, they will usually remove documents. A quick response can aid in the development of your case.

The logbook as well as the on-board technology of the truck are two of the most crucial evidences we gather. This data can reveal a variety of things, like the driver of the truck speeding or taking too long to drive, resulting in fatigue. This information can also be used to determine who is the responsible party for an accident.

When a commercial truck is involved into an accident, it could cause significant damage and serious injuries. These accidents happen for a variety reasons. Some of these accidents are common to all vehicles, and others are unique to large trucks. Speeding - truckers often travel many miles in a short period of time and could speed up to reach their destination. Distractions - like texting, phone calls navigation systems, daydreaming, or other activities that take a driver's focus off the road. Distance to stop: larger trucks require longer to stop when compared to passenger vehicles.

Getting an Agreement

There are a myriad of factors that can influence the length of time required to settle an 18-wheeler accident case. Some of these are disputes about the amount of liability and damages. If there are several parties involved, it could take longer to settle the lawsuit arising from a truck accident. These parties may not be willing to compromise which could cause negotiations to take longer.

Once you've reached a negotiated settlement in your 18-wheeler accident the amount you'll receive will be determined by the severity of your injuries and the type of damages you suffered. The most frequent damages in this type of case include medical bills loss of wages, medical bills, and property damage. When the calculation of damages, your lawyer will consider the cost of your current treatment as well as your future medical needs. Non-economic damages are difficult to quantify. However, your lawyer will work closely with experts to provide an accurate estimation of your losses.
